About Dr. Sorrel

Nicholas C. Sorrel, MD is a healthcare provider in New Iberia, LA specializing in otolaryngology (ent). Nicholas trained at Louisiana State University School of Medicine in New Orleans, graduating in 2008. According to Medicare claims data, Nicholas cared for 1,671 Medicare patients across 6,465 services. The services billed most often include measurement of antibody (ige) to allergic substance, crude allergen extract, each, established patient office or other outpatient visit with moderate level of decision making, if using time, 30 minutes or more, and professional service for preparation and provision of 1 or more antigens.

What is Dr. Sorrel known for?

According to Medicare billing data, Dr. Sorrel performs procedures including diagnostic exam of nasal passages using an endoscope, removal of impacted ear wax and diagnostic exam of voice box using a flexible endoscope; reads or performs imaging such as ultrasound scan of head and neck soft tissue and ct scan of face without contrast; provides treatments such as professional service for preparation and provision of 1 or more antigens and professional service for single injection of allergen, alongside routine visits and testing. This reflects Medicare patients only and is billing volume, not a measure of quality.
